Jazzleeds are pleased to welcome to Leeds Jazz Festival trumpeter Jay Phelps who has curated an exceptional show which will bring together the best of Miles Davis from 1958 and 1959. Canadian born Phelps has had a career spanning radio presenting for Jazz FM and Worldwide FM, as well as creating the Youtube documentary series Ear to the Ground. Jay has performed with some of the world’s top artists such as Wynton Marsalis, Shabaka Hutchings, Amy Winehouse and Wizkid. With an instantly recognisable warm and projecting trumpet tone, Phelps is a household name on the international Jazz scene with worldwide streams exceeding 700k and his DJ sets are becoming legendary. With five sold out shows at the Jazz Cafe already under their belt and a host of dates around the UK, the show features the music from ’58 Miles and Kind of Blue. To bring this to life, Jay has picked a line-up of the UK's best - Donovan Hafner, pianist Rick Simpson, bassist James Owston and drummer Jim Bashford.
